1. All-Purpose Cleaner:

Ingredients:

- 1 cup distilled white vinegar

- 1 cup water

- 20 drops essential oil (e.g., lemon, lavender, tea tree)

Instructions:

- Mix the vinegar and water in a spray bottle.

- Add essential oils for a pleasant scent and added cleaning power.

- Use on countertops, floors, and other surfaces for a sparkling clean without harsh chemicals.


2. Window and Glass Cleaner:

Ingredients:

- 1 cup distilled white vinegar

- 1 cup water

- 1 tablespoon cornstarch

Instructions:

- Combine vinegar and water in a spray bottle.

- Add cornstarch and shake well to dissolve.

- Spray onto windows or glass surfaces and wipe clean with a microfiber cloth for streak-free shine.


3. All-Natural Disinfectant:

Ingredients:

- 1 cup water

- 1/4 cup rubbing alcohol (at least 70% isopropyl)

- 10 drops tea tree essential oil

- 10 drops lemon essential oil

Instructions:

- Mix all ingredients in a spray bottle.

- Shake well before each use.

- Spray on surfaces and let sit for a few minutes before wiping away germs and bacteria.


4. Grease-Cutting Kitchen Cleaner:

Ingredients:

- 1/4 cup baking soda

- 1/4 cup castile soap

- 1 tablespoon water

- 10 drops lemon essential oil

Instructions:

- Mix baking soda and castile soap in a bowl.

- Add water and essential oil, stirring until well combined.

- Apply to kitchen surfaces with a sponge or cloth to cut through grease and grime naturally.


5. Freshening Room Spray:

Ingredients:

- 1 cup distilled water

- 1 tablespoon witch hazel or vodka (optional)

- 15-20 drops essential oil (e.g., lavender, peppermint, eucalyptus)

Instructions:

- Combine water and witch hazel/vodka in a spray bottle.

- Add essential oils of your choice and shake well.

- Use as a natural air freshener to eliminate odors and create a pleasant atmosphere throughout your home.
